Position Summary:

This position requires a qualified, hands-on, service-oriented Lead Engineer to be involved with upgrading existing critical power equipment on a national basis. Reporting to the Area Services Manager, the Engineer would be responsible and accountable for his/her teams’ safety, activities, and performance while on the job. The Engineer would also be involved with the design, testing, simulation, MOPs, and site meetings. This is to lead and train a team field service engineers involved with PLC upgrades across the country.

Applicant must carry a cell phone and be on call 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.

As the Field Services Engineer, you will:

Focus on PLC’s Upgrades; with many GE PLC parts going obsolete we’ve seen a very large growth in After Market Sales for system upgrades. The following is a list of additional responsibilities & duties for this role:

  • Monitoring and ensuring compliance with all safety policies, procedures, guidelines, and laws
  • Provide technical support of field startups (standard and non-standard systems), warranty efforts, remedial repairs, and preventative maintenance contracts
  • Conduct client communication in a highly customer service-oriented manner and potentially expand the scope of project work as well as negotiate any extra charges associated with work performed
  • All work and decisions shall be conducted in strict compliance of all regulatory laws
  • Travel requirements: Up to 80% travel
  • Troubleshooting of programmable logic controllers (PLC’s)
  • Installation, troubleshooting, and design of 480VAC/12.47KVAC, switchgear, ATS, circuit breakers and generator system controls

You will make impact if you have the following qualifications:

  • Reading schematics and blueprints for power control, automation and customer technical support
  • Strong project management skills with excellent decision making, organization and management capabilities
  • Must be self-directed and very committed to customer satisfaction
  • High School or GED
  • Must be able to operate all types of test equipment, coordinate and manage any size project
  • 3-5 years in Field Service Engineering / minimum of 3 years in a role that required people supervision Strong background in electrical power including low voltage through medium voltage and experience with most types of switchgear testing required
  • Proficient in dealing with client interactions and completing projects on time and within budget guidelines
  • Familiarity with all applicable codes and industry standards
  • Work effectively with customers, peers, and management to resolve client issues
  • Individuals must possess a valid Driver's license in good standing

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Power distribution, DC/AC, Voltage Circuit Theory and practical troubleshooting skills
  • Excellent customer service, time management and follow-up skills
  • Experience with programming PLCs and HMIs
  • Associate or b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ering
